|
|
@@ -6,10 +6,22 @@ node {
|
|
|
download = true
|
|
|
}
|
|
|
|
|
|
-task npmRunDev(group: 'node', type: NpmTask) {
|
|
|
+yarn {
|
|
|
+ args = ['--registry', 'https://registry.npm.taobao.org']
|
|
|
+}
|
|
|
+
|
|
|
+task npmRunDev(group: 'npm', type: NpmTask, dependsOn: yarn) {
|
|
|
+ args = ["run", "dev"]
|
|
|
+}
|
|
|
+
|
|
|
+task npmRunBuild(group: 'npm', type: NpmTask, dependsOn: yarn) {
|
|
|
+ args = ["run", "build"]
|
|
|
+}
|
|
|
+
|
|
|
+task yarnRunDev(group: 'yarn', type: YarnTask, dependsOn: yarn) {
|
|
|
args = ["run", "dev"]
|
|
|
}
|
|
|
|
|
|
-task npmRunBuild(group: 'node', type: NpmTask) {
|
|
|
+task yarnRunBuild(group: 'yarn', type: YarnTask, dependsOn: yarn) {
|
|
|
args = ["run", "build"]
|
|
|
}
|